Overview:
We are currently searching for an experienced Identity & Access Management SME to join a global Investment Banking organisation. You’ll lead a team responsible for the operation, stability and continuous improvement of enterprise Identity & Access Management services.
The role combines technical IAM leadership, service delivery and strategic improvement, working closely with Security, Infrastructure, HR, Risk, Compliance and third-party partners.
Role & Responsibilities:
- Lead an IAM Operations team across onshore and offshore resources.
- Own day-to-day IAM operations, including JML, access requests, provisioning and fulfilment.
- Manage IAM platforms including IGA, SSO/MFA, Active Directory and Entra ID.
- Own ITSM processes across incident, problem, change and request management.
- Drive IAM automation, self-service and workflow improvements.
- Lead audit, compliance, access recertification and remediation activities.
- Manage third-party IAM partners, SLAs and service performance.
- Drive root cause analysis, operational risk reduction and continuous improvement.
- Oversee monitoring, service health, documentation and operational standards.
- Work with Security, Infrastructure, HR and application teams on IAM integrations and initiatives.
- Coach and develop the IAM team while contributing to the wider IAM strategy and roadmap.
- Extensive experience in IAM, security operations or identity platform operations, with 5+ years in leadership.
- Strong enterprise IAM experience across large, multi-region environments.
- Experience with Saviynt, SailPoint, Entra ID and Active Directory.
- Strong knowledge of JML, IGA, RBAC/ABAC and entitlement management.
- Experience with ServiceNow, IAM automation, APIs and self-service workflows.
- Experience integrating IAM with AD/Entra, REST/SCIM, SAP, databases and Workday.
- Strong understanding of ITSM, SLAs/SLOs, audit controls and SOX.
- Experience with privileged access controls and complex directory/tenant environments.
- Exposure to AWS, Azure or GCP identity and Zero Trust principles.
- Strong scripting experience with PowerShell, Python and/or SQL.
- Financial Services experience and CISSP/CISM desirable.
